Human Anatomy and Physiology
Cardiovascular System Test Review

What are the 3 main parts of the cardiovascular system? - ANS-heart, blood, and blood
vessels

What do arteries do? - ANS-Take blood away from the heart

In the artery what is the first and outside layer, made up of connective tissue, called? -
ANS-Tunica Externa

In the artery what is the second and middle layer, made up of smooth muscle, called? -
ANS-Tunica Media

In the artery what is the third and inner layer, made up of endothelial cells, called? -
ANS-Tunica Intima

What do veins do? - ANS-Bring blood to the heart

What is the function of the capillaries? - ANS-Exchange materials between the blood
and the body's cells

How big are capillaries? - ANS-Microscopic in size

What is the location of the heart? - ANS-Cavity between the lungs, 2/3 left of midsagittal

What is the size of the heart? - ANS-Roughly the size of a fist

Pericardium - ANS-Outer membrane of the heart

Parietal pericardium - ANS-External (outer) layer of the heart

Visceral pericardium (epicardium) - ANS-Part of the heart wall

Functions of the pericardium and its 2 layers. - ANS-Protection (physical barrier),
anchors heart to other structures, and provides lubrication to reduce friction.

1st layer of the heart (outer portion) - ANS-Epicardium

2nd layer of the heart (middle layer that consists of twisted cardiac muscle) - ANS-
Myocardium (layer that actually contracts)

, 3rd layer of the heart (inner layer made of epithelial tissue) - ANS-Endocardium

What is the Atrium divided by? - ANS-Interatrial Septum

What is the function of the Atria? - ANS-Receives blood from veins

What is the function of the Right Atria? - ANS-Receives blood from superior and inferior
vena cava

What is the function of the Left Atria? - ANS-Receives blood from pulmonary veins


What are Red Blood Cells produced by? - ANS-Red marrow in bones

What hormone is the rate of Red Blood Cell Production controlled by? - ANS-
Erythropoietin

What is the function of Hemoglobin? - ANS-Carries oxygen inside Red Blood Cells

What is iron deficiency known as? - ANS-Anemia

What are White Blood Cells known as? - ANS-Leukocytes

What is the function of White Blood Cells? - ANS-They fight disease

What is the ratio of Red Blood Cells to White Blood Cells - ANS-700 : 1

What are the 3 types of Granulocytes? - ANS-Neutrophil, Eosinophil, and Basophil

What are the phagocytes and most mobile Granulocytes called? - ANS-Neutrophil

What are the Granulocytes that attack parasites and release chemicals to reduce
inflammation called? - ANS-Eosinophils

What are the Granulocytes that discharge granules at injury sites and prevent clots
called? - ANS-Basophils

What control the immune system? - ANS-Lymphocytes

What are some risk factors of getting heart disorders and diseases? - ANS-Cholesterol,
hypertension, smoking, obesity, and heredity

What is the term that covers many different types of heart problems? - ANS-Heart
Disease
